小鼠、大鼠、豚鼠、兔子和猫的颈交感神经对眶周结构和心脏的神经支配。

Innervation both of peri-orbital structures and of the heart by the cervical sympathetic nerves in mouse, rat, guinea-pig, rabbit and cat.

Abstract

1 In anaesthetized rats electrical stimulation of the intact cervical sympathetic nerve produced frequency-dependent lower eyelid contractions and tachycardia. 2 The tachycardia was caused by excitation of efferent fibres since it was equally evident in the pithed rat preparation, and the right nerve was more effective than the left. By contrast, no differences were seen between the responses to right and left vagal stimulation in either rats or rabbits. 3 Guanethidine inhibited both cardiac and eyelid responses, propranolol only the former and phentolamine only the latter, therby revealing the adrenergic nature of the nerves. Hexamethonium caused partial inhibition and the block was intensified by atropine. 4 The inferior eyelid of mice, guinea-pigs and rabbits as well as the nictitating membrane of rabbits and cats were contracted by cervical sympathetic nerve stimulation. In these species too, tachycardia occurred; this was more pronounced with the right than the left sympathetic nerve. The order of cardiac responsiveness was mouse greater than rat greater than guinea-pig greater than rabbit greater than cat. 5 In guinea-pigs histamine-induced bronchoconstriction was reduced by cervical sympathetic nerve stimulation. 6 That discrete cardiac pathways exist in the cervical sympathetic nerves is suggested by the reproducibility of the effects within any one species. The accessibility of the nerves greatly simplifies the examination of drugs in vivo on two different structures innervated by the sympathetic nervous system.

摘要
  1. 在麻醉大鼠中,对完整的颈交感神经进行电刺激会产生频率依赖性的下眼睑收缩和心动过速。2. 心动过速是由传出纤维兴奋引起的,因为在去脑大鼠制备中同样明显,并且右侧神经比左侧更有效。相比之下,在大鼠或兔子中,对右侧和左侧迷走神经刺激的反应没有差异。3. 胍乙啶抑制心脏和眼睑反应,普萘洛尔仅抑制前者,酚妥拉明仅抑制后者,从而揭示了神经的肾上腺素能性质。六甲铵引起部分抑制,阿托品会增强这种阻断作用。4. 颈交感神经刺激会使小鼠、豚鼠和兔子的下眼睑以及兔子和猫的瞬膜收缩。在这些物种中也会出现心动过速;右侧交感神经引起的心动过速比左侧更明显。心脏反应性的顺序是小鼠大于大鼠大于豚鼠大于兔子大于猫。5. 在豚鼠中,颈交感神经刺激可减轻组胺诱导的支气管收缩。6. 同一物种内效应的可重复性表明颈交感神经中存在离散的心脏通路。神经的易接近性极大地简化了在体内对受交感神经系统支配的两种不同结构进行药物检查的过程。
